Braves and Diamondbacks Face Off in MLB Matchup
Odds, predictions, and key player stats for the April 3 game
Apr. 3, 2026 at 8:14am
Got story updates? Submit your updates here. ›
A cubist interpretation of the high-stakes matchup between the Braves and Diamondbacks, capturing the dynamic energy of America's pastime.Phoenix TodayThe Atlanta Braves and Arizona Diamondbacks will meet on the diamond on Friday, April 3. The Braves enter the game as the favorites, with a moneyline of -120, while the Diamondbacks are the +102 underdogs at home. Grant Holmes is set to start for the Braves, while Eduardo Rodriguez takes the mound for the Diamondbacks.

The details
The Braves have won in five of the seven games they've been favored in this season, while the Diamondbacks have won just one of the five games they've been underdogs. The over/under for the game is set at 9 runs.
- The game is scheduled for Friday, April 3, 2026 at 9:45 p.m. ET.
- The Braves and Diamondbacks have faced off six times since 2024, with the Braves holding a 4-2 advantage in the series.
The players
Drake Baldwin
The Braves' leading hitter this season with a .286 average, four extra-base hits, and an on-base percentage of .375.
Dominic Smith
The Braves' slugger has two home runs and two walks, batting .375 with a .750 slugging percentage.
Corbin Carroll
The Diamondbacks' top hitter, batting .292 with a .357 on-base percentage and .667 slugging percentage.
Geraldo Perdomo
The Diamondbacks' infielder has two doubles, a home run, and three walks while batting .250.
Grant Holmes
The Braves' starting pitcher, who is 0-1 with a 5.40 ERA this season.
Eduardo Rodriguez
The Diamondbacks' starting pitcher, who is 0-0 with a 0.00 ERA in his lone start this year.
